1. Chic la Vie Medical Spa & Laser Institute

Topping the list is medical spa and skin-care spot Chic la Vie Medical Spa & Laser Institute. Located at 7650 W. Sahara Ave., it's the highest-rated business in the neighborhood, boasting five stars out of 86 reviews on Yelp.
The spa offers procedures for the face, body and hair, as well as vitamin therapy. Facials, chemical peels, laser scar treatments and hair transplants are among the options.
2. Desert Wind Coffee Roasters

Next up is Desert Wind Coffee Roasters, situated at 7772 W. Sahara Ave. With five stars out of 520 reviews on Yelp, it's proven to be a local favorite.
The restaurant offers fresh, locally roasted coffee. Featured coffees include peanut butter cup latte and butterscotch iced latte, as well as espresso and themed coffee drinks for the home hockey team, the Vegas Golden Knights.
3. POTs

Finally, there's POTs, an Egyptian vegan restaurant. It is another much-loved neighborhood go-to, with five stars out of 272 Yelp reviews. Head over to 1745 S. Rainbow Blvd., Suite A, to see for yourself.
The menu includes slow-cooked fava beans in pita bread with choice of toppings, cauliflower shawarma, lentil soup and orzo mixed vegetables.
